Project Information » Show » Hide

Construction Project

Project Start Date: 11/03/2025

Project End Date: 04/01/2026

Description: Shoreline restoration using living shoreline techniques of approximately 1,540 LF along the Potomac River. Existing landuse is agricultural and the project will change a small area to riparian buffer

Emergency-related project: No

Located within a floodplain: Yes

Located within a critical area: Yes

Types of Construction: Other -- 9512


Discharge Information

Site Runoff: Surface waters -- Potomac River

Watershed Basin Code: 02140101

Does the site fall within a Tier II Watershed? No

Are the receiving waters listed on the current Maryland 303(d) list as impaired? Yes

Cause(s) of the impairment: Biological, Nutrients, PCBs, PFOS, Sediments

Use Class: Use II
